Looking for information on Salathiel MARTIN, perhaps the son of Joseph MARTIN & brother of John C. "Colonel Jack" MARTIN of Revolutionary War fame. Family was located in Surry Co., NC. Salathiel believed to hold the rank of Captain in the NC Militia.

Another possible brother mentioned was Obadiah MARTIN.

Would appreciate ANY information on Salathiel and/or Obadiah MARTIN of NC.

Salathiel moved to Claiborne County, Tennessee; about 1795, with his wife, Mary Cook. Salathiel had two known brothers that served under him in the Revolution, Obediah and Joseph. They were sons of David Martin and Mary Mann. The pension file of Mary Martin, in Claiborne County, TN, is very lengthy and gives good information about Salathiel, who died in Claiborne County in 1828.
